New Delhi. Ravindra Jadeja has created a maharikard in the rankings of ICC Test all -rounder. This is a record that rarely breaks. This star all -rounder of the Indian team has been seated on the number one chair for a long time in the ranking of ICC Test all -rounder. He has registered his name in the record book. Jadeja has been at the top continuously since 9 March 2022. He has left behind players like South African veteran all -rounder Jacques Kallis, Kapil Dev and Imran Khan. Jadeja’s best performance with the ball and bat in this format is proof of this.
Ravindra Jadeja scored 527 runs at an average of 29.27, showing his all -round talent last year. And took 48 wickets at an average of 24.29. His performance in India’s victory against England, Bangladesh and New Zealand played an important role. Jadeja’s ICC Test all -rounder has increased to 1151 days in the rankings of all -rounder. He has become the longest number one Test all -rounder in history. His 400 rating points put him ahead of Mehdi Hasan Miraj of Bangladesh. Which are close to him with 327 points. Despite crossing the age of 36, Jadeja dominates. Which proves that skill, fitness and adaptability are the key to maintaining top performance.

Jadeja is one of the most experienced players of Team India
Jadeja remains one of the most senior players in India in the long format after Virat Kohli, Rohit Sharma and Ravichandran Ashwin retired from Test cricket. His leadership and experience in the upcoming 5 Test series against England in June 2025 will be important for the team.
Ravindra Jadeja’s Test Career
Ravindra Jadeja has scored 3370 runs in 80 Tests. His batting average has been 34.74. Jadeja has taken 323 wickets from his left -or -spin bowling. Jadeja’s average in bowling has been 24.14. After the retirement of R Ashwin, Jadeja will be trump for India on the upcoming England tour. Jadeja will compete with Washington Sundar.
